Frequent landslides due to wind, fallen trees on the Olovo-Kladanj road

(Patria) - Meteorologists warn of strong gusts of wind and precipitation, so we advise more cautious driving, adapted to the current conditions and road situation. Landslides are also frequent on numerous sections, and besides landslides, there may be branches and fallen trees.

We especially highlight the Jajce-Banja Luka (Podmilačje) and Olovo-Kladanj (Karaula) main roads where trees have fallen, endangering safe traffic.

We remind you that the legal provision on mandatory possession of winter equipment on roads in Bosnia and Herzegovina has entered into force.

Works are being carried out in Lendava on the Konjic-Jablanica main road section, due to which traffic is regulated by traffic lights every day from 07:30 to 16:00, with alternating passage of vehicles.

Reconstruction works are also being carried out at two locations on the M-4 main road. Works in Sižje (Lukavac-Gračanica) are carried out every day from 08:00 to 16:00, with traffic regulated by traffic lights. And on the Tuzla-Kalesija section, works are in Miljanovci, so traffic is slow, one-lane, every day (except Sunday) from 08:00 to 17:00.

Reconstruction works are being carried out at several locations on the Semizovac-Olovo-Kladanj main road, so traffic is slow on these sections, with alternating passage of vehicles.

Due to necessary works, traffic is suspended on the bridge in Ilidža (M-5 Stup-Blažuj), so traffic is redirected through the settlement of Lužani.

At border crossings, passenger vehicle traffic is proceeding with delays of up to 30 minutes.
